U.S. Ambassadors Fund for Cultural Preservation (AFCP)

U.S. Mission to Indonesia

Deadline: TBD

Summary

The AFCP Large Grants Program aims to support the preservation of significant cultural heritage sites, including ancient archaeological sites, historic buildings, and museum collections, through various conservation activities. Eligible applicants include foreign institutions of higher education, foreign organizations, foreign public entities, U.S. non-profit organizations (501(c)(3)), and U.S. institutions of higher education. Program Objectives:


The Department of State established the AFCP at the request of Congress in Conference Report 106-1005 accompanying H.R. 4942 (October 26, 2000). The Senate report on this bill noted that the preservation of cultural heritage “offers an opportunity to show a different American face to other countries, one that is non-commercial, non-political, and non-military.” 


The AFCP Large Grants Program supports the preservation of major ancient archaeological sites, historic buildings and monuments, and major museum collections that are accessible to the public and protected by law in the host country. Appropriate project activities may include:


·     Preventive conservation (addressing conditions that damage or threaten the site)

·     Stabilization (reducing the physical disturbance [settling, collapse, etc.] of a site)

·     Conservation (addressing damage or deterioration to a collection or sites)

·     Consolidation (connecting or reconnecting elements of a site)

·     Anastylosis (reassembling a site from its original parts)

·     Restoration (replacing missing elements to recreate the original appearance of a site, usually appropriate only with fine arts, decorative arts, and historic buildings)
